"A wonderful stay in the middle of the countryside! Colleen and Griz were perfect, friendly, down to earth hosts and their recommendation for a local pub for food was lovely!
It was also great to meet their dogs who were so keen to have a bit of fuss!
Breakfast was stunning and freshly cooked. The room had a really comfortable bed and everything was clean and welcoming.
We'd highly recommend Ty Mawr to anyone wanting a stay in the lovely West Wales countryside."

"The room had two relatively minor issues:
1. The toilet flush was terrible. Difficult to flush. Impossible with long flush, hit and miss with short flush.
2. The toilet roll holder was in need of securing. Toilet rolls inevitably fell to the floor when used.
As I said these issues were relatively minor but were an ongoing irritant."
